Chapter 10
“I have already informed the elders of the plan, but I’m afraid that you don’t have more than two days. I’m sorry for having this pushed on you so quickly.”
Shikamaru shrugged. “Don’t worry about it, Lord Hiashi. 2 days will be plenty of time. I will come to the meeting.”
“I’m sure that his answer will be one that is most pleasing,” Yoshino smiled, a somewhat evil glint in her eye.
Yeah, if I pick who you want me to, Shikamaru thought with a roll of his eyes.
“And good for the both of our clans,” Shikaku stated, sending a look towards his wife.
“Do not feel pressured, Nara Shikamaru,” Hiashi stated. “Although, I must ask that you do not see either Hinata or Neji during the time that you decide.”
Shikamaru frowned. “Why not?”
Hiashi sighed. “It’s simply how the elders would prefer things to be done. I’m very sorry.”
Shikamaru shook his head. “You don’t need to apologize.”
“If there’s nothing else, I need to be leaving,” Hiashi said, getting to his feet. “Again, I’m very sorry and I know that you’ll choose whoever is best.” With a polite bow to the family, the Hyuuga Lord allowed Shikaku to lead him towards the door.
“You will pick Hinata,” Yoshino ordered. “There’s no question.”
Shikamaru frowned. “Mom, I’ll pick who I damn well think is best.”
“Don’t take that tone with me, Shikamaru,” Yoshino growled. “As polite and wonderful a young man as Neji is, he can’t give you children and can’t continue on your father’s line.”
“Dad has brothers,” Shikamaru argued. “And I told you that I could adopt.”
Yoshino frowned. “That’s not the point.”
Shikamaru sighed. “Yeah I know. You just don’t like the idea of me marrying another male.”
Yoshino flushed. “I never said that!”
“Yoshino, enough.” Shikaku stared at his wife with a cold hard stare. “This is Shikamaru’s decision, not ours.”
“But-“
“No buts,” Shikaku growled. Shikamaru’s eyes widened a bit. It was rare that his father got irritated. “It was your decision to force him into one of these arranged marriages. The least we can do is let him pick his spouse.”
Yoshino wisely shut her mouth, even if it twisted into a frown. Shikaku turned to Shikamaru and nodded, knowing his son would catch what he meant by the simple action. Shikamaru sighed and stood up, putting his hands into his pockets and walking out of the living room, ignoring the angry looks from his mother. He made his way to the back door and started to walk into the forest, eyes staring at the cloudy sky above him.
Sitting down on the hill that he so loved to go to, he stared out over Konoha, the wind brushing past his skin. His mind had already calculated the reasons why each person would be a good spouse, but he quickly decided that something like this shouldn’t be decided on fact alone. No, he needed to gather information for not only his own sake but for the others. After all, it wasn’t just his life he was affecting. Sighing he laid back into the grass and closed his eyes. Well…he had two days…
*****************************
“Hey, is Shino here?” Shikamaru asked, lazily
Aburame Shibi shook his head. “He went out to the forests to train with Kiba.”
Shikamaru sighed and nodded his thanks as he started to make his way to the forest, hoping it wouldn’t take too long to locate Shino. The first day had already gone by and Shikamaru wasn’t feeling pressed for time, but the sooner he got done with this, the sooner he would get to relax. He only had today after all. Tomorrow morning was when he’d have to meet with the Hyuugas. Sighing, he walked slowly through the trees, his eyes gazing at his surroundings as he went.
It didn’t take him long to find the pair in the forest. Leaning up against a tree, Shikamaru simply watched them lazily as the two seemed to be relieving their stress as they fought. Kiba finally told Shino to stop and looked over in the Nara’s direction, panting heavily. Shino did the same, but his body tensed as his eyes rested upon the other. Shikamaru sighed. He could almost feel the anger and hate coming his way from the Aburame.
“What do you want?” Kiba barked, narrowing his eyes.
“I’m searching for information,” Shikamaru said, blinking slowly.
“About what?” Shino asked quietly.
“Hinata,” Shikamaru stated simply.
When the chakra of the two shinobi’s changed drastically, Shikamaru grumbled and shook his head. They were acting like they wanted to kill him. “Not like that. Just want some questions answered.”
Kiba calmed down quite a bit while Shino only looked away. “I don’t know what information we could possibly have that would help you.”
Shikamaru smirked. “I think you can answer them. I’m really just gathering information before I make a decision.”
“Decision?” Kiba growled. “About what?”
A heavy sigh left the Nara’s lips as he walked out into the clearing and sat down by a tree. “Hiashi’s told me that I get to pick out of the two eligible Hyuugas, but I have to make a decision by tomorrow.”
“You mean…”
“Yes, Kiba,” Shikamaru nodded. “I could pick Neji or Hinata, depending on the information I get.”
“What is it that you want to know?” Shino asked, turning his covered eyes back to the Nara.
“What would you do to keep her, Shino?” Shikamaru asked.
Kiba’s jaw dropped, while the Aburame simply stared. “You…you know?”
Shikamaru smirked. “I’ve known for a long time now. Actually, I guess you could say that I knew it was going to happen.” Too easy. It was all too easy to either scare people or make them admire him with how much he could possibly know. “So, what’s the answer?”
Shino looked at him for a moment before he turned his gaze to the ground. “Anything…”
“Even kill me and then go rogue?” Shikamaru asked, keeping his expression bored.
Kiba started sputtering. “What the hell?”
“If it came to that, yes,” Shino answered slowly, his voice low.
Shikamaru grinned. Not surprised. How much more did I get right? At least the Aburame was honest. He liked that. “And you no doubt would help him, wouldn’t you Kiba?”
“Dude, that mind of yours is freaky,” Kiba said shaking his head. “It’s as if you know what we’re going to do before we do it.”
Shikamaru smirked. “To a degree, all people act the same way when a certain situation is placed before them. It gets easy to read people after a while. It’s nice to know that you wanted to kill me though.”
Kiba flushed. “I didn’t mean it like that, man.”
Shikamaru shook his head. “Relax. One last question. Why did Hinata come back?”
Both shinobi paused before Shino let out a heavy sigh. “She realized that the duty would fall on Neji if she stayed away and despite her feelings for me didn’t want her cousin to have to be forced to marry, especially after all the things that have been forced upon him as a Branch member.”
“Pretty noble of her,” Shikamaru said, getting to his feet and brushing the dirt off of his pants. As I expected too. “I suppose that’ll do for now.”
“Who are you going to pick?” Kiba asked, staring at the Nara’s back as he began to walk away.
Shikamaru shrugged nonchalantly. “Don’t know. I’m not done gathering information. You’ll find out along with everyone else.” He knew they were glaring at him. He didn’t have to turn around to see it. He smirked as he made his way out of the forest and back into Konoha. Now that that was done, there was one more person to talk with. Only problem was finding Rock Lee. The green-clad shinobi could be found just about anywhere.
Fortunately, the Nara didn’t have to search long and he found that Lee was worriedly pacing back and forth in his apartment. Shikamaru merely raised an eyebrow when Gaara opened the door and sighed heavily.
“He’s been like that for a day now,” Gaara explained. “I can barely even get him to sit down.”
Shikamaru walked up to the taijutsu master and hit him against the back of the head. “Lee.”
Gaara’s eyes narrowed, but the sand remained still. Lee, on the other hand, jumped and moved to attack before he realized where he was and who was in front of him. “Oh, Shikamaru! When did you get here?”
“Just barely,” the Nara said with a bored expression. “What’s up with you?”
Lee frowned. “I’m worried. About Neji.”
Shikamaru raised an eyebrow at that. Something new… “What’s wrong with Neji?”
“That’s exactly it!” Lee said, biting his lower lip. “I don’t know. I haven’t seen him since he found out that Hinata had come home.”
The second brow joined the first. “What do you mean?”
Lee sat down and let a heavy sigh escape his lips. “He refuses to come out of his room. And he’s not eating very much. I asked Hiashi if he knew what was wrong, but he didn’t know. He merely shook his head and sighed. Y-You haven’t seen him?”
“I’m not allowed to,” Shikamaru stated, his eyes showing his concern.
Lee frowned as Gaara made his way over and sat down next to him, placing a hand on Lee’s shoulder. “Not allowed to?”
Shikamaru sighed. I have to explain it…again. “Hiashi’s told me that I have a choice, between Neji and Hinata. I have to decide by tomorrow.”
Lee’s eyes widened. “Pick Neji.”
Both of his companions were shocked at the statement. Lee would never give anything more than a suggestion. He never outright told someone what to do.
Shikamaru simply stared at the other before he let out a sigh. “What makes you think I should pick Neji?”
Lee lowered his eyes to the floor and relaxed slightly. “Neji…has been much happier these days. Not many people have seen the difference, but I have. I think it’s because of you really. I don’t know, but…he just seemed happier whenever you were around, no matter how much you teased him.”
This is new, Shikamaru thought. I wonder what else he could tell me. “Could you give me an example?”
“Do you remember when we were all at the dango shop? When Ino said that Neji had a stick up his ass?”
How could I forget? Shikamaru grumbled to himself. He nodded in response to Lee’s questioning.
“When he realized that you were there,” Lee said quietly, “I could have sworn that…he looked like he was about to smile, but stopped himself. Other than that, he just seemed to be…happier. I don’t even know how to explain it.”
“Hmmm,” Shikamaru hummed. “Well, I guess you’ve answered any questions I had, Lee. Thanks.”
Lee jumped up from his spot as Shikamaru made his way to the other’s door. “Who are you going to pick?”
Is everyone going to ask me that today? “Not sure yet. You’ll find out when everyone else does. In the meantime, why don’t you pay attention to your boyfriend? He looks like a neglected puppy.”
Making his way down the stairs, Shikamaru decided it was a good time to go find a quiet spot. He jumped from rooftop to rooftop till he came to the large wall surrounding the city. Ignoring the odd looks he got, he sat down on the edge of the wall, simply staring out over the trees of Konoha’s grand forest. Well, now that he had gotten everyone’s input he could-
“Shikamaru!”
The Nara closed his eyes and held back the urge to groan. Well, almost everyone’s it seemed. Lazily, he looked over at the approaching pair. How Ino and Chouji had found him so quickly, he wouldn’t really know, but he cared even less. He gave them a lazy wave before the pair joined him, Ino stealing glances at him every now at then. Sighing, he waited for the questions to start right about-
“So, who are you going to pick?”
-now. The Nara sighed. Word got around fast sometimes. “To impatient to wait like everyone else?”
Ino shook her head. “Exactly. I need to know.”
“Need and want are two entirely different things, Ino,” Shikamaru said, leaning back on his arms.
Ino literally bounced in place. “Oh come on! I’m an old friend! You have to tell me!”
Shikamaru smirked. “I don’t have to do anything.”
“At least tell me if you’ve picked either one of them!” Ino whined.
Shikamaru looked over at the blonde before his smirked widened. “OK, I have.”
Ino squealed. “Oh, now you have to tell me!”
Chouji chuckled. “Ino, he already said that he wasn’t going to.”
“But…oh come on! I mean, its obvious how Neji feels for him-“
Shikamaru blinked. Wait, what?
“- and how Hinata feels about Shino, but that doesn’t mean Shikamaru will be nice.”
Shikamaru blinked again. How Neji feels for me? What the hell? “Ino, what are you talking about?”
“Oh come on, don’t tell me you haven’t noticed,” Ino snickered. “Well, if you want that information, you’ll have to buy it from me.”
“As in share information?” Shikamaru asked. Damn troublesome woman.
Ino giggled. “Exactly.”
“Alright,” Shikamaru smiled. “You tell me everything I want to know and I’ll let you know who I’ve picked.”
Ino’s eyes widened. “Really?”
Shikamaru nodded and watched as Chouji let out a heavy sigh. Old habits died hard.
Ino immediately began to tell him how Neji would stare at him all the time and get a light blush on his cheeks. Shikamaru listened to each bit of information as Ino went on. His mind wandered even as his gaze stayed on the blonde. So Neji had feelings for him? It would make sense of Neji’s odd behavior over the past few days from what Lee had told him. But why hadn’t the Hyuuga made any effort to express that? Or was it because he was afraid of rejection?
“So, who have you picked?” Ino said, biting her bottom lip in excitement. “Time to keep up your end of the deal!”
Shikamaru smirked. “Alright. I’ll tell you. I’ve picked the person who’s best suited to living with me.” With that as his answer, he jumped up and started back towards his house, ignoring the angry squawk bellowing from Ino’s lips, followed by an amused chuckled from the Akimichi.
*******************************
“Ah, Shikamaru, we’re so very glad you’re here on time. Are you ready to meet with the elders?”
Shikamaru nodded. “I am.”
“Have you decided then?”
The Nara smirked. “Yes, I’ve decided.”
